On June 17, 2026, Fondazione Giorgio Cini in Venice opened Eroi d'Oro, an exhibition containing Georg Baselitz's final works. The artist died six days before the show opened at the age of 88.

June 11, 2026. Thaddaeus Ropac will stage a memorial exhibition of Georg Baselitz's mid-1960s 'hero' paintings later this year. The announcement follows the artist's death a week before the opening of his exhibition Eroi d’Oro on San Giorgio Maggiore in Venice, which runs until September 27.

The Courtauld Gallery has received a gift of 20th-century drawings and watercolors that addresses gaps in its representation of draughtsmanship. The works include watercolors by Cézanne and drawings by Cy Twombly, Georg Baselitz, Joseph Beuys and Louis Soutter.
